Can you recommend any indicators for day trading cryptocurrencies?

Glerup RobinsonOct 01, 2020 · 5 years ago5 answers

I'm new to day trading cryptocurrencies and I'm looking for some recommendations on indicators that can help me make better trading decisions. Can you suggest any indicators that are commonly used by experienced traders for day trading cryptocurrencies? I would appreciate any insights or tips you can provide.

    Sure, there are several indicators that are commonly used by experienced traders for day trading cryptocurrencies. One popular indicator is the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D), which helps identify potential trend reversals and momentum shifts. Another useful indicator is the Relative Strength Index (RSI), which measures the speed and change of price movements to determine overbought or oversold conditions. Additionally, the Bollinger Bands indicator can be helpful in identifying volatility and potential price breakouts. Remember, it's important to use indicators in conjunction with other analysis techniques and to consider the specific characteristics of the cryptocurrency market.

    Absolutely! When it comes to day trading cryptocurrencies, having the right indicators can make a big difference. One indicator that many traders find useful is the Stochastic Oscillator, which helps identify overbought and oversold conditions. Another popular indicator is the Average True Range (ATR), which measures market volatility and can help determine the appropriate stop-loss levels. Additionally, the Ichimoku Cloud indicator is often used to identify support and resistance levels, as well as potential trend reversals. Keep in mind that no indicator is foolproof, so it's important to combine them with other analysis tools and strategies.

    Definitely! Day trading cryptocurrencies requires a solid understanding of market trends and indicators. One indicator that many traders rely on is the Relative Strength Index (RSI), which helps identify overbought and oversold conditions. Another useful indicator is the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D), which can help identify potential trend reversals. Additionally, the Volume Weighted Average Price (VWAP) indicator is often used to determine the average price at which a cryptocurrency has been traded throughout the day. Remember, it's important to experiment with different indicators and find the ones that work best for your trading style.
